Plannr is an organizational platform developed using Java, in the form of an Android app, that helps university students coordinate their everyday routine, from schoolwork and expenses to their personal life. Users are able to track their events and deadlines to fit their personal needs, by the means of a calendar and a to-do list (displays events, for which the user can check to complete tasks).
- Android SDK version 31
- Android Gradle Plugin Version 4.2.2
- Gradle Version 6.7.1
- Android Build Tools version 31.0.0 or 30.0.2 (if 31.0.0 is corrupted)
- Android Studio Arctic Fox | 2020.3.1 Patch 3
- Build #AI-203.7717.56.2031.7784292, built on September 30, 2021
- Screenshot of Android Studio Version
- Device: Pixel 2 (5.0 1080x1920 xxhdpi)
- Android Version 11.0 x86 (API 30)
- Orientation: Portrait
- Screenshot of emulator setup
To launch our app, please open our project in Android Studio, we don't guarantee correct function if launched with
other IDEs. Make sure that you open the inner plannr
directory as project, but not the root directory plannr
as project (GIF walk-through). Ensure that Android SDK 31 is installed with build tools
31.0.0. If you experience an issue where build tool 31.0.0 is corrupted, change the build tool to version 30.0.2, and you
should be able to launch our app. Additionally, you can also try to fix the corruption by following
this StackOverflow
article.
After the system is set up correctly, please make sure that at the top left-hand side of your screen, right next to the "Project" pane, you see Android as the selected view option (example), if you see something else, change it by clicking on it to invoke the dropdown menu, and select Android. You can now run the app by clicking on the "Run" button at the top right of the window.
If you see this as the landing page and this as the login page, you have launched successfully (GIF example)
- Dana Al Shekerchi - Full Stack Developer - dalshekerchi
- Bolade Amoussou - Backend Developer - cdw18
- Tong (Daniel) Guan - Backend Developer - OKok-3
- Sari Hammad - Backend Developer - sarihammad
- Kathy Lee - Frontend Developer - hellokathylee
- Evgenia Silajev - Frontend Developer - EvgeniaSila